Oracle Client 11g:你的数据库连接利器
Oracle Client 11g:你的数据库连接利器
在现代企业中,数据库管理系统(DBMS)扮演着至关重要的角色,而Oracle作为其中的佼佼者,其客户端工具更是不可或缺。今天我们来深入探讨一下Oracle Client 11g,了解它是什么,如何使用,以及它在实际应用中的重要性。
什么是Oracle Client 11g?
Oracle Client 11g是Oracle公司推出的一款客户端软件,主要用于连接和管理Oracle数据库。它提供了一系列工具和库,帮助用户与Oracle数据库进行交互。无论是开发人员、数据库管理员还是普通用户,都可以通过Oracle Client 11g来访问、操作和维护数据库。
安装与配置
安装Oracle Client 11g相对简单,但需要注意以下几点:
-
下载与安装:首先,你需要从Oracle官网下载适合你操作系统版本的客户端安装包。安装过程中,选择合适的安装类型(如“管理工具”或“运行时”),根据需要选择组件。
-
环境变量配置:安装完成后,需要配置环境变量,如
ORACLE_HOME
和PATH
,以确保系统能够找到Oracle的可执行文件和库。 -
网络配置:通过
tnsnames.ora
文件配置数据库连接信息,确保客户端能够正确连接到数据库服务器。
主要功能与应用
Oracle Client 11g提供了多种功能,适用于不同的应用场景:
-
*SQLPlus**:一个命令行工具,用于执行SQL命令和PL/SQL块,非常适合数据库管理员和开发人员进行日常维护和开发工作。
-
Oracle Net:提供网络连接服务,支持多种协议,如TCP/IP,确保客户端与服务器之间的安全通信。
-
Oracle Data Pump:用于数据导入和导出,提高了数据迁移和备份的效率。
-
Oracle SQL Developer:一个图形化工具,提供了丰富的数据库管理功能,包括数据建模、SQL调优、代码编辑等。
实际应用案例
-
企业应用:许多大型企业使用Oracle数据库作为其核心数据存储系统。Oracle Client 11g帮助这些企业的IT部门进行数据库的日常管理、性能监控和数据分析。
-
开发环境:开发人员在开发过程中需要频繁与数据库交互,Oracle Client 11g提供了必要的工具和库,支持开发环境的搭建和测试。
-
数据迁移:在企业合并、系统升级或数据中心迁移时,Oracle Client 11g的Data Pump功能可以大大简化数据迁移过程,确保数据的完整性和一致性。
-
远程访问:对于需要远程访问数据库的用户,Oracle Client 11g通过Oracle Net提供安全的远程连接,确保数据的安全传输。
注意事项
使用Oracle Client 11g时,需要注意以下几点:
- 版本兼容性:确保客户端版本与数据库服务器版本兼容,避免因版本不匹配导致的问题。
- 安全性:配置好网络安全设置,防止未授权访问。
- 性能优化:合理配置客户端参数,优化连接性能。
总结
Oracle Client 11g作为Oracle数据库生态系统中的重要一环,为用户提供了强大的数据库连接和管理工具。无论你是数据库管理员、开发人员还是普通用户,掌握Oracle Client 11g的使用方法,都能大大提高工作效率,确保数据库操作的顺畅和安全。希望通过本文的介绍,你能对Oracle Client 11g有更深入的了解,并在实际工作中灵活运用。